[0012] The present invention will be described in further detail below in conjunction with the accompanying drawings.

[0013] see figure 1 and figure 2 The lens module 10 provided by the first embodiment of the present invention includes a lens barrel 11 , a lens barrel ring 12 , a lens mount 13 , a first lens 14 , a second lens 15 and an image sensor 16 .

[0014] The first lens 14 and the second lens 15 are accommodated in the lens barrel 11 . The lens barrel 11 includes a cylindrical body 120 and an edge portion 110 , one end of the body 120 extends away from the central axis L of the body 120 to form the edge portion 110 , and the lens barrel 11 is made of plastic.

[0015] The edge portion 110 has a first surface 111 and a second surface 112 opposite to each other. A plurality of accommodating grooves 114 for fixing the MEMS driving unit 17 are disposed on the first surface 111 , two in this embodiment. Abstract

The invention discloses a lens module, which comprises a cylindrical lens barrel, a lens accommodated in the lens barrel, a lens barrel ring surrounding the lens barrel and a lens seat with a through hole, wherein the inner wall of the through hole is provided with internal thread; the inner wall of the lens barrel ring is provided with a plurality of circular grooves which are parallelly arranged; the outer wall of the lens barrel is convexly provided with at least two clamp plugs which have the same distance to the central shaft of the lens barrel; the clamp plugs are clamped in the groovesand fix the lens barrel in the lens barrel ring; the outer surface of the lens barrel ring is provided with external thread; and the lens barrel ring is accommodated in the lens seat through the internal thread and the external thread.

Description

technical field [0001] The invention relates to a lens module, in particular to a lens module with small volume and reduced eccentricity during the movement of the lens barrel. Background technique [0002] In order to achieve the zoom and focus functions, the optical module of the digital camera needs to drive the lens to move to achieve the purpose of zoom and focus. [0003] At present, there are many ways to focus and zoom, such as mechanical focus and zoom lens using stepping motor or servo motor as the power source, or using the principle of magnetic field interaction for focusing and zooming. Although these methods have relatively mature precise positioning technology, such zoom and focus lenses generally require quite a lot of precise mechanical transmission mechanisms.
